ISF Men's Fastpitch World Championship

The ISF Men's Fastpitch World Cup is a fastpitch softball tournament for men's national teams and men's club teams held by the International Softball Federation (ISF).

ISF Men's Fastpitch World Championship

The ISF Men's Fastpitch World Cup is a fastpitch softball tournament for men's national teams and men's club teams held by the International Softball Federation (ISF).